Analysis

The most recent figure for figs — producer price in Tunisia is 1,002 USD, measured in 2022.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 7.2% on the previous year and up 38.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, figs — producer price in Tunisia peaked at 1,081 USD in 2021 and was at its lowest, 338.5 USD, in 2001.

That places Tunisia 21st out of 27 countries with data for 2022,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 31 years of available data.

Figs — Producer Price in Tunisia, year by year

Annual values for Figs — Producer Price (USD/tonne) in Tunisia, 1991 to 2022.
Year USD Change
1991 499.7 USD
1992 502 USD +0.5%
1993 460.3 USD -8.3%
1994 616.9 USD +34.0%
1995 634.4 USD +2.8%
1996 581.5 USD -8.3%
1997 471.1 USD -19.0%
1998 514.6 USD +9.2%
1999 419.8 USD -18.4%
2000 380.1 USD -9.5%
2001 338.5 USD -10.9%
2002 486 USD +43.6%
2003 495.2 USD +1.9%
2004 584.5 USD +18.0%
2005 462.5 USD -20.9%
2006 510.9 USD +10.5%
2007 746.9 USD +46.2%
2008 759.7 USD +1.7%
2009 555.4 USD -26.9%
2010 711.2 USD +28.1%
2011 685.5 USD -3.6%
2012 723.5 USD +5.5%
2013 790.9 USD +9.3%
2014 880 USD +11.3%
2015 562.8 USD -36.0%
2016 748.1 USD +32.9%
2018 1,033 USD +38.1%
2019 961 USD -7.0%
2020 1,036 USD +7.9%
2021 1,081 USD +4.3%
2022 1,002 USD -7.2%

This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
